What does the sticker on the tire mean?

The red dot indicates the tire’s high point. Most of the time, a wheel will also have a dot—either a drilled dot or a sticker to indicate its low point. If you have these marks, you should align the red dot with the mark on the wheel. By doing this, you minimize the vibration caused by the high point of the tire.

Why do people leave the stickers on new tires?

Well, I know you have “sticker tires” and “scuffed tires”: when they have the stickers on, you know they have not been scuffed. Scuffed tires last more, because you heat them, remove them from the car and store them. The properties of the rubber change during this heating cycle.

What are the painted dots on new tires?

The spots on the sidewall of your tires were specifically placed by the manufacturer to guide the tire installation process. In fact, these colored dots serve a specific purpose in helping the tire technician correctly balance the tire.

Can tire stickers be removed?

Simply slather the sticker with oil and then soak a rag in oil. Lay the oily rag over the sticker, wait an hour or so, then gently wipe or scrape off the sticker and residue. You can also soften sticky messes with WD-40, rubbing alcohol or, in a pinch, vodka.

How do you get adhesive off tires?

Goo Gone (or equivalent) or an Adhesive Remover (3M makes a good one, or Wurth Cleans-All) will remove the tape adhesive residue, but it can/will also react with the tire`s rubber (the problem is that the adhesive isn`t all that different from the tire`s rubber), so be sure to go easy and wash the tire afterwards.

Can you use Gorilla glue for tire stickers?

Most imitators use a standard super glue, “gorilla glue” or similar to bond to the tire rubber. The short term result is going to be a poor quality bond because of the dynamic conditions the tire sidewall experiences. Even glue designed for rubber will not be enough to last the lifetime of the tire.
